20 /*
21 * NAME
22 * modify_ldt01.c
23 *
24 * DESCRIPTION
25 * Testcase to check the error conditions for modify_ldt(2)
26 *
27 * CALLS
28 * modify_ldt()
29 *
30 * ALGORITHM
31 * block1:
32 * Invoke modify_ldt() with a func value which is neither
33 * 0 or 1. Verify that ENOSYS is set.
34 * block2:
35 * Invoke mprotect() with ptr == NULL. Verify that EINVAL
36 * is set.
37 * block3:
38 * Create an LDT segment.
39 * Try to read from an invalid pointer.
40 * Verify that EFAULT is set.
41 *
42 * USAGE
43 * modify_ldt01
44 *
45 * HISTORY
46 * 07/2001 Ported by Wayne Boyer
47 *
48 * RESTRICTIONS
49 * None
50 */
